Naval Surface Warfare Center, Carderock Division (NSWCCD) Code 653 requires specialized Non-Destructive Testing (NDT) inspection services to support recertification of the 13-foot diameter multi-layer pressure vessel located in A-bay of Building 19 West Bethesda facility. There are concerns of corrosion in the outer layers of the vessel’s lower hemisphere, but this section is encased in asphalt and rests on a concrete foundation so it’s externally inaccessible. This award is to be made on a Sole Source Basis.
